สอบถาม การ while จากการ select ข้อมูล

ถาม-ตอบ แนะนำไอเดียว โค้ดตัวอย่าง แนวทาง วิธีแก้ปัญหา สอบถาม การ while จากการ select ข้อมูล

สอบถาม การ while จากการ select ข้อมูล

$message = "Hello World";

$sql = "SELECT * FROM topic"
$result  = mysqli_query($conn,$sql);
while ($row=mysqli_fetch_array($result)) {
  $row['subject'];
}

สมมุติกำหนดให้ while 10 แถว/หน้า
สอบถามว่าถ้า while หรือแสดงข้อมูลไปแล้ว 5 แถว
ให้แสดงข้อวคาม $message
แล้วแสดงแถวที่ 6 ต่อจนจบ
----------------
ตัวอย่าง
หัวข้อ 1
.
.
หัวข้อ 5
แสดง Hello World
หัวข้อ 6
.
.หัวข้อ N

ขอบคุณครับ


Worawuth Sovalitakul 202.44.195.xxx 30-04-2021 12:28:29

คำแนะนำ และการใช้งาน

สมาชิก กรุณา ล็อกอินเข้าระบบ เพื่อตั้งคำถามใหม่ หรือ ตอบคำถาม สมาชิกใหม่ สมัครสมาชิกได้ที่ สมัครสมาชิก


  • ถาม-ตอบ กรุณา ล็อกอินเข้าระบบ


  • ( หรือ เข้าใช้งานผ่าน Social Login )

 ความคิดเห็นที่ 1
สร้างตัวแปร เก็บค่านับลำดับแถว
แล้วเอาค่าไปตรวจสอบเงื่อนไข ว่าเป็นแถวที่เท่าไหร่ แล้วแสดงค่า
 
$row_no = 0;
$sql = "SELECT * FROM topic"
$result  = mysqli_query($conn,$sql);
while ($row=mysqli_fetch_array($result)) {
  $row_no++;
  $row['subject'];
  if($row_no==5){
      echo "test";
   }
}


Ninenik 58.8.214.xxx 30-04-2021






เว็บไซต์ของเราให้บริการเนื้อหาบทความสำหรับนักพัฒนา โดยพึ่งพารายได้เล็กน้อยจากการแสดงโฆษณา โปรดสนับสนุนเว็บไซต์ของเราด้วยการปิดการใช้งานตัวปิดกั้นโฆษณา (Disable Ads Blocker) ขอบคุณครับ